Grains are mixed early with livestock mostly higher. Soybeans are holding slight gains on strong weekly exports but DuWayne Bosse, Bolt Marketing, says they may struggle to stay above the 50 day moving average with harvest progressing. Corn is being pulled down by wheat and looking for more yield data, while wheat is seeing continued profit taking with a higher dollar, slower exports and rains in the SW Plains. Cattle futures are strong with the rally in the stock market, lower interest rates and a bottom in the cash market, with December live cattle getting above $180. Hogs see continued technical buying.
